Sewer Pipe Clearing in Katy, TX
Sewer pipe clearing services focus on removing blockages and obstructions from residential sewer lines to restore proper flow and prevent backups. This service covers a variety of projects, including clearing clogs caused by debris, grease buildup, tree roots, or other obstructions that can impair the sewer system’s function. Property owners often request sewer pipe clearing when experiencing slow drains, foul odors, or sewage backups in sinks, toilets, or floor drains, aiming to resolve these issues efficiently and prevent further damage.
Before requesting sewer pipe clearing, property owners should understand the location and extent of the blockage, as well as any recent plumbing issues that may indicate underlying problems. It’s helpful to know the age and condition of the sewer system, as older pipes or those with recurring issues might require additional repairs or inspections. Properly identifying the problem can ensure the correct methods and equipment are used to effectively clear the pipes and restore normal drainage.

Sewer Pipe Clearing Questions
What causes sewer pipes to clog? Common causes include grease buildup, foreign objects, tree roots, and accumulated debris inside the pipes.
How can I tell if my sewer pipe is blocked? Signs include slow drains, gurgling sounds, or sewage backups in fixtures and drains.
Is sewer pipe clearing suitable for all pipe types? It is effective for most residential sewer pipes, including clay, PVC, and cast iron, depending on the blockage.
What are common methods used to clear sewer pipes? Techniques include hydro-jetting, snaking, and mechanical cleaning to remove obstructions and restore flow.
